Inflation in El Salvador Reaches 5.24%

The monthly variation of November was 0.15% for an accumulated inflation of 5.24%.

Wednesday, December 7, 2011

According to the Department of Statistics and Censuses:

The November CPI increased slightly from 0.14% driven upward by changes in the areas of food, clothing and transportation, which increased 0.31%, 0.39% and 0.67% respectively.

Within these divisions the main variations reporting upward movements were fruits such as bananas (6.85%) and watermelon (17.49%) and some vegetables like green chile (32.64%), chayote (17.46%) and tomatoes (11.47%), caused by reduced supply of such products on the market. In the case of clothing the main variations were reported on items such as formal trousers for men (1.56%) and blouses and sleeveless tops for women (2.37%). in the case of transport, air travel increased by 18.12% due to the approach of the vacation holiday season.
